Subject: Queue ownership shuffle

Hi all — quick heads-up before you review the Driftline PR. We're finally retiring the homegrown job queue in Pellwick and moving to the new broker-backed dispatcher. I've been babysitting the old code for two years, but I'm rotating onto the Harborline team next sprint, so I won't be reviewing follow-ups. Going forward, route all queue-related reviews and escalations to the new owner named below.

approver of hahaf-hahaf = Druion Druius Kasax Eliox

Roof door, level 7 — keeps jamming. Latch sticks when it's cold. Kick the bottom corner, don't shoulder it. Wedge lives in the grey box by the extinguisher; use it if you're going out for more than a minute. Facilities (Dario) knows, repair booked for next month. If you get stuck out there, intercom is left of the door. To get back in, punch in the code below.

door code, tajof-kageg: bdg-QVDCE-3

**Build Provenance: Mistfall websocket compression**

Mistfall builds can enable permessage-deflate, but note the tradeoffs: CPU cost rises roughly 15% per connection, and context takeover increases per-socket memory. For chatty, small-payload traffic the savings rarely justify it; for bulky telemetry streams it cuts bandwidth nearly in half. Provenance records must state which compression profile a build was produced with. Each provenance entry is anchored to the token recorded below.

trace token, kajeg-tadup: htk31_ea4436123ab4c9e337062126feef2c5

Postmortem timeline — Fieldnote Surveyor offline mode

09:12 — Crews in the Marrow Basin lost connectivity; offline mode engaged as designed.
09:40 — Sync queue began dropping photo attachments over 8 MB due to a stale size cap.
10:05 — Hotfix flag pushed; queue drained without further loss.
10:30 — Incident closed. New contractors: the size cap lives in the sync config, not the app bundle. The hotfix build is identified by the token below.

trace token, bagag-kawep: htk6_d2d45a